Agnivesh Agarwal, the 49-year-old son of mining billionaire Anil Agarwal, founder and chairman of Vedanta Resources, passed away in a New York hospital due to sudden cardiac arrest. He had been recovering from injuries sustained in a skiing accident when the cardiac arrest occurred. Anil Agarwal described the loss as the 'darkest day' of his life, expressing profound grief and renewing his philanthropic commitments in his son's memory. Agnivesh Agarwal was a respected business leader, having served as Chairman of Hindustan Zinc and Talwandi Sabo Power Limited, and founded United Arab Emirates — Fujairah. His untimely death has drawn condolences from prominent figures including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Commerce and Industry Minister Piyush Goyal.
